What Parents Should Know
With a student-teacher ratio of 5.5:1, Ann & Nate Levine Academy offers a notably low ratio compared to the national average. This typically means smaller class sizes and more opportunities for one-on-one interaction between students and teachers.
As a private school, Ann & Nate Levine Academy operates independently from the local public school district. Families considering this school should inquire about tuition costs, financial aid availability, and the admissions process. Private schools are not required to follow the same curriculum standards as public schools, which can be either an advantage or a consideration depending on your priorities.

Community Profile
The community surrounding Ann & Nate Levine Academy has a median household income of $81,999. It is a well-educated community where 64%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$530,100, with a median rent of $1,332/month. The area has a poverty rate of 14.6%. The average commute for residents is 26 minutes.
